Butterfly Network, Inc. (BFLY) Stock Analysis: Exploring a Potential 143.66% Upside

Broker Ratings

Butterfly Network, Inc. (NASDAQ: BFLY), a key player in the healthcare sector with a focus on medical devices, is capturing investor interest with its cutting-edge ultrasound imaging solutions. Based in Burlington, Massachusetts, Butterfly Network has revolutionized the ultrasound industry with its portable, smartphone-integrated devices, such as the Butterfly iQ+ and iQ3, providing accessible whole-body imaging capabilities. Despite its current challenges, including negative earnings and cash flow, the company holds a promising growth trajectory, reflected in its substantial potential upside of 143.66%.

**Price and Valuation Metrics**

Trading at $1.71, Butterfly Network’s stock has seen a 52-week range between $0.90 and $4.82. The company is currently valued at a market cap of $422.86 million. However, traditional valuation metrics such as P/E, PEG, and Price/Book ratios are not applicable, given the company’s ongoing financial restructuring and focus on growth rather than profitability. The forward P/E ratio stands at -9.87, indicating that profitability is not yet in sight, but the market potential remains substantial.

**Performance and Financial Health**

Butterfly Network reported a robust revenue growth of 20.20%, suggesting strong market demand for its innovative solutions. Yet, the company’s financial statements reveal ongoing challenges, with a net income still in the negative and an EPS of -0.30. The return on equity is recorded at a concerning -29.16%, and the free cash flow is negative at -$13.45 million, highlighting the financial pressure the company faces as it scales its operations.

**Analyst Ratings and Market Sentiment**

The market sentiment towards Butterfly Network is optimistic. Analysts have issued four buy ratings, with no hold or sell ratings, reflecting confidence in the company’s growth potential. The analyst target price ranges from $3.50 to $5.00, with an average target of $4.17, suggesting significant room for stock appreciation. Despite the near-term financial challenges, the potential upside stands at an impressive 143.66%, drawing attention from growth-focused investors.

**Technical Indicators**

From a technical standpoint, the stock’s 50-day moving average is at $2.11, with the 200-day moving average at $2.75, indicating a downward trend.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) is at 44.82, suggesting the stock is neither overbought nor oversold. Meanwhile, the MACD and Signal Line both sit at -0.07, pointing towards a neutral momentum in the short term.

**Strategic Outlook**

Butterfly Network’s strategic initiatives, focusing on expanding its product line and strengthening its distribution channels, are pivotal for its future success. The company’s commitment to enhancing educational offerings through platforms like the Butterfly Academy and ScanLab highlights its dedication to market penetration and user engagement.

Investors should weigh the high-growth potential against the inherent risks of investing in a company that is not yet profitable. Butterfly Network’s innovative approach and strategic market positioning provide a compelling narrative for those willing to embrace a growth-centric investment strategy. As the company continues to navigate its path to profitability, its ability to maintain revenue growth and manage financial health will be critical in meeting investor expectations and realizing its full market potential.
